What the Kentucky data shows for Land Surveyors

Becoming a licensed land surveyor in Kentucky means clearing a defined set of hurdles: board-approved training, a passing score on a state-approved exam. Kentucky regulators place this credential inside their licensing framework, which classifies the training track as "Experience/Apprenticeship".

Budget $150 to get started on a 2-year cycle. There's no continuing-education mandate tied to this profession in Kentucky, which keeps the long-run cost of staying licensed lighter than in CE-heavy states.

Kentucky evaluates out-of-state credentials case-by-case rather than through a published reciprocity list.
